DS1302Z+ Overview
DS1302Z+ is a Analog Devices (Maxim Integrated) trickle-charge real-time clock with 3-wire interface in a compact surface-mount package supplied in 8-pin SOIC, 150 mil. This page uses the exact orderable code because package, grade, temperature and option suffixes can change compatibility.
Key Technical Specifications
| Interface | 3-wire serial |
|---|---|
| Supply Voltage | 2.0 V to 5.5 V |
| User RAM | 31 × 8 bits |
| Backup Charging | Programmable trickle charger |
| Timekeeping | Seconds through year with leap-year compensation |

How DS1302Z+ differs from related orderable parts
DS1302Z+ belongs to the DS1302 family. Compared with DS1302+, the recorded differences include functional description: trickle-charge real-time clock with 3-wire interface in a compact surface-mount package versus trickle-charge timekeeping IC with 3-wire serial interface and 31 bytes of static RAM and package: 8-pin SOIC, 150 mil versus 8-pin PDIP, 300 mil. A shared family name does not establish pin, firmware or qualification compatibility.
| Part number | Recorded function | Package | Pins / contacts | Temperature | Lifecycle |
|---|---|---|---|---|---|
| DS1302Z+ | trickle-charge real-time clock with 3-wire interface in a compact surface-mount package | 8-pin SOIC, 150 mil | 8 pins, leads or contacts | 0°C to +70°C | Production |
| DS1302+ | trickle-charge timekeeping IC with 3-wire serial interface and 31 bytes of static RAM | 8-pin PDIP, 300 mil | 8 pins, leads or contacts | 0°C to +70°C | Production |
| DS1307+ | I²C real-time clock with battery backup, square-wave output and 56 bytes of NV SRAM | 8-pin PDIP, 300 mil | 8 pins, leads or contacts | 0°C to +70°C | Production |
| DS12887 | self-contained real-time clock module with integrated battery, crystal and 114 bytes of user RAM | 24-pin encapsulated DIP module | 24 pins, leads or contacts | 0°C to +70°C | Production |
